Elizabeth Svoboda is a science writer who has contributed to the New York Times , Psychology Today , and O: the Oprah Magazine . Her first book, What Makes a Hero?: The Surprising Science of Selflessness , came out in 2013 and was excerpted in Discover and the Wall Street Journal . She lives in San Jose, CA, with her husband and young son.
